Is There Any Solution For Not Being Able To Operate Pancreatic Cancer Due To Internal Bleeding?

hi my brother was just diagnosed with pancreatic cancer and he has had 3 radio and yesterday he could not breath because his hemoglobin is very low and now his in the hospital and they notice that his bleeding internally and his tumor is the same size 4 cm and he can not be operated on because the pancreas in attched to his aorta

Yes, a malignancy where in the tumor is attached to aorta is not an easy procedure and has high chance of mortality. this is the reason it is not being operated. If your doctor feels that there is no chance of survival as such, then as a palliative procedure he can be operated with very high risk consent.
